xref: /DragonOS/tools/mount_virt_disk.sh (revision a8753f8fffb992e4d3bbd21eda431081b395af6b)
1# ======检查是否以sudo运行=================
2uid=`id -u`
3if [ ! $uid == "0" ];then
4 echo "请以sudo权限运行"
5 exit
6fi
7
8# 检查是否设置ARCH环境变量
9
10if [ ! ${ARCH} ];then
11 echo "请设置ARCH环境变量"
12 exit
13fi
14
15
16DISK_NAME=disk-${ARCH}.img
17
18echo "Mounting virtual disk image '${DISK_NAME}'..."
19
20LOOP_DEVICE=$(losetup -f --show -P ../bin/${DISK_NAME}) \
21    || exit 1
22
23echo ${LOOP_DEVICE}p1
24
25mkdir -p ../bin/disk_mount/
26mount ${LOOP_DEVICE}p1 ../bin/disk_mount/
27lsblk